Lithium-Ion: The Future of Cordless Power Tools
Power tools have evolved significantly over the years, and one of the most groundbreaking advancements has been the rise of lithium-ion batteries. These rechargeable powerhouses are now the preferred choice for cordless tools due to their superior performance.
Unlike older nickel-cadmium batteries, lithium-ion feature higher energy levels, which translates to longer runtime and increased power. Opting the Right Weighing Instrument
When it comes to obtaining accurate measurements, selecting the ideal weighing instrument is vital. Different weighing instruments possess varying levels of accuracy, which dictates their suitability for specific applications.
A highly accurate instrument is required when measuring minute differences in weight. For for illustration, a laboratory scale offers exceptional precision for analytical purposes. Conversely, a typical bathroom scale meets the needs for general weight measurement.
Appreciating the separation between precision and accuracy is critical to choosing the right instrument. Precision refers to the reproducibility of measurements, while accuracy indicates how near a measurement is to the true value.
